What companies run services between Goes, Netherlands and Cardiff, Wales?

You can take a train from Goes to Cardiff Central via Rotterdam Centraal, London St. Pancras Int., King's Cross St. Pancras station, Paddington, and London Paddington in around 8h 21m. Alternatively, you can take a bus from Goes, Westwal to University RE via Terneuzen, Ghent Dampoort, Calais, and London Victoria in around 14h 24m.
